There are a few threads on this already...
1) I like it!!
2) It comes with bolts which would need drilling into your trunk if you want it installed just like OEM... if not, you cut the bolts off and just use the tape.
3) If you already have a 2IS wing installed that was drilled in, you can forget putting one of these ON, unless you plan on filling in the holes on your trunk lid and re-painting since, the 2IS trunk wing bolt holes are on the facade of the trunk.
4) These wings ONLY come pre-painted in the available 6 IS-F colors..
If you want it for any other color non IS-F specific, you have to get it repainted..
I think that covers it..![Wink](https://www.clublexus.com/forums/images/smilies/wink.gif)
